Ethernet Filter for RF Shield Boxes
This Ethernet/LAN feedthrough filter mounts directly into RF shield boxes and test chambers. Its panel-mount design creates a tight seal, which helps maintain proper shielding. In addition, the metal body adds strength and long-term durability.
This filter works well for:
-
Wireless device testing
-
IoT product testing
-
Wi-Fi and Bluetooth checks
-
EMC pre-compliance testing
-
Secure lab setups

EMI Protection for LAN Connections
Unlike a standard Ethernet pass-through, this LAN filter reduces high-frequency noise that can enter or leave the enclosure. Therefore, it helps protect test accuracy. At the same time, it supports normal data speeds, so your workflow stays smooth.
Because shielded rooms and boxes must control all signal paths, using a filtered Ethernet connector is an important step. It keeps outside noise from affecting test results.
